SEO remains an essential component of any digital marketing strategy. By optimizing your website and content for search engines like Google, you can rank higher in search results and increase organic traffic. To ensure your website is SEO-friendly, consider the following best practices:
- Conduct keyword research to identify relevant terms and phrases for your target audience.
- Optimize on-page elements, such as title tags, meta descriptions and header tags.
- Create high-quality, engaging content that provides value to your audience.
- Build a strong backlink profile through guest posting and other white-hat link-building techniques.
- Improve website speed and mobile-friendliness to enhance user experience.

Content is the foundation of any digital marketing campaign. By creating valuable and informative content, you can establish your business as an industry expert and build trust with potential customers. To create a successful content marketing strategy:
- Identify your target audience and their pain points.
- Develop a content calendar to plan and schedule blog posts, articles, videos and other types of content
- Focus on creating evergreen content that remains relevant over time.
- Incorporate various content formats, such as infographics, podcasts and case studies to cater to different preferences.
- Use storytelling to make your content more engaging and relatable.
- Promote your content across social media channels and email marketing campaigns to maximize its reach
Social media platforms like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n and Twitter offer businesses the opportunity to connect with their target audience and boost brand awareness. To create an effective social media marketing strategy:
- Determine which platforms are most suitable for your business based on your target audience and goals.
- Develop a consistent posting schedule and maintain as active presence.
- Share a mix of promotional and non-promotional content to keep your followers engaged.
- Use eye-catching visuals and video content to increase engagement.
- Monitor and respond to comments, messages and reviews to build a strong online community.
Email marketing continues to be an effective method for businesses to communicate directly with their customers. By segmenting your audience and personalizing your messages, you can drive higher open and clickthrough rates. To optimize your email marketing campaigns:
- Build a quality email list by offering valuable incentives, such as free resources of discounts in exchange for subscribers’ contact information.
- Use an email marketing platform, like Mailchimp or Constant Contact to automate and manage your campaigns.
- Segment your audience based on their preferences, behavior or demographics to send targeted emails.
- Write compelling subject lines and use personalization tokens to increase open rates.
- Create visually appealing and mobile-responsive email templates.
- Include clear and concise calls to action to encourage engagement.
- Measure your email marketing performance through key metrics like open rate, click-through rate and conversions rate to make data-driven decisions.
Pay-Per-Click (PPC) advertising such as Google Ads and Facebook ads allows businesses to display their products or services to a targeted audience based on keywords, demographics and interests. By setting a budget and bidding on relevant keywords, you can drive high-quality traffic to your website. To optimize your PPC campaigns:
- Conduct a thorough keyword research to identify high-traffic and low-competition terms.
- Create engaging ad copy that highlights your unique selling points and encourages clicks.
- Use ad extensions and targeting options to increase ad relevance and visibility.
- Monitor and adjust your bids and budgets regularly to maximize returns on investments (ROI).
- Test different ad variations, landing pages and targeting options to identify the most effective combinations.
Video content is highly engaging and easily shareable, making it a powerful tool for digital marketing. Platforms like Rumble, YouTube and Instagram Reels provide businesses with an opportunity to reach a wider audience through creative video content. To create an impactful video marketing strategy:
- Determine your video marketing objective, such as brand awareness, lead generation or customer engagement.
- Identify the types of video content that resonate with your target audience, such as tutorials, product demos, testimonials or live streams.
- Develop a consistent posting schedule and ensure your videos align with your brand’s tome and style.
- Optimize your video titles, descriptions and tags with relevant keywords to improve visibility on search engines and video platforms.
- Use attention-grabbing thumbnails and captions to encourage clicks and views.
- Share and promote your videos across multiple channels, such as social media, email marketing and your website.
Influencer marketing involves partnering with influencers or individuals with a significant online following to promote your products or services. This strategy can help build credibility and trust for your brand, as consumers often rely on influencer recommendations. To leverage influencer marketing:
- Identify influencers within your industry who share your target audience and have an authentic, engaged following.
- Develop a mutually beneficial partnership, such as product collaborations, sponsored posts or affiliate marketing.
- Set clear expectations and guidelines for the influencer, including content requirements, deadlines and goals.
- Monitor the performance of influencer campaigns and adjust your strategy as needed to maximize ROI.
Study your analytics and the data derived from it. Tracking and analyzing your digital marketing efforts is essential for identifying opportunities for improvement and measuring your success. By using data-driven insights, you can make informed decisions and optimize your marketing strategies. To effectively utilize your analytics:
- Implement tracking tools, such as Google Analytics, to monitor your website’s performance and user behavior.
- Set up conversions tracking to measure the success of your marketing campaigns and identify areas for improvement.
- Regularly review your social media, email and PPC campaign analytics to evaluate engagement, reach and ROI.
- Use A/B testing to experiment with different elements of your marketing campaigns, such as ad copy, emai8l subject lines or landing page designs.
- Create custom dashboards and reports to visualize your data and easily monitor your key performance indicators (KPIs).
